Insignificant

//ˌɪnsɪɡˈnɪfɪkənt// adj, noun

Definitions

Adjective
  1. 1
    Not significant; not important, inconsequential, or having no noticeable effect.

    "Such things are insignificant details compared to the main goal."

  2. 2
    Without meaning; not signifying anything.
